Revolutionizing Logistics: Harnessing AI for Explainer Video Animation in Learning & Training
In recent years, artificial intelligence (AI) has been making significant strides in various industries, revolutionizing how tasks are performed and enhancing efficiency. One area where AI is proving to be a game-changer is learning and training, particularly in logistics. With the advent of AI-powered explainer video animation, logistics companies can now create engaging and interactive videos that effectively communicate complex concepts and procedures to their employees.
Traditionally, learning and training in logistics have relied on traditional methods such as manuals, presentations, or in-person sessions. While these approaches have their merits, they often fail to capture the attention of employees and can be time-consuming. Moreover, logistics involves intricate processes and procedures, making it challenging to explain concepts effectively through traditional means.
This is where AI-powered explainer video animation comes in. By utilizing advanced algorithms and machine learning techniques, logistics companies can now create visually appealing and interactive videos that simplify complex topics and engage employees in a more effective way. The key advantage of using AI for explainer video animation lies in its ability to understand and adapt to the specific requirements of the logistics industry.
One of the primary benefits of AI-powered explainer video animation is its ability to create personalized learning experiences. By analyzing individual employee profiles and learning patterns, AI algorithms can tailor the content and delivery of training videos to meet the unique needs of each employee. This personalized approach not only enhances the learning experience but also ensures that employees grasp the concepts more effectively, leading to improved performance and productivity.
Another advantage of AI in learning and training videos is its ability to simulate real-world scenarios. Logistics operations often involve complex processes that require precise execution and decision-making. AI-powered explainer videos can recreate these scenarios, allowing employees to practice and develop their skills in a controlled environment. This immersive and interactive approach helps employees gain hands-on experience without the need for expensive equipment or real-world trial and error.
Furthermore, AI-powered explainer video animation enables logistics companies to track and measure employee performance more accurately. By collecting and analyzing data on employee interactions with the video content, AI algorithms can provide valuable insights into areas where employees may need additional training or support. This data-driven approach allows companies to identify knowledge gaps, optimize training programs, and ultimately enhance overall operational efficiency.
The implementation of AI in learning and training videos also contributes to cost savings for logistics companies. Traditional training methods often require significant financial investments in materials, trainers, and facilities. By transitioning to AI-powered explainer videos, logistics companies can reduce costs associated with training while still delivering effective and engaging content. Additionally, AI algorithms can continuously update and improve video content based on employee feedback, eliminating the need for manual content updates and reducing long-term expenses.
